MM 2YO's in Training Sale Online

Media Release - Tuesday August 28
The catalogue for Australia's best performingbreeze up style auction, the 2018 Magic Millions Gold Coast 2YOs in Training Sale, is now online.

To be held at the Gold Coast Sales Complex on October 9, the sale features 219 exciting prospects with buyers looking to secure their next stakes winning star.

Already some 23 graduates of last year's catalogue have been winners for their connections headlined by recent Aushorse Golden Horseshoe winner Lim's Lightning and Australian juvenile stakes winner Krone.

"This is a two-year-old sale with proven stakes results for buyers,"Magic Millions Managing Director Barry Bowditch said. "From the last six editions of the sale 46 stakes performers have emerged."

"The Gold Coast 2YOs in Training Sale produces more winners and has the best strike rate of the three breeze up style auctions in Australasia. The reason for this is the professionalism ofour vendors who are amongthe most experienced two-year-old sale vendors in the region."

In a boost for buyers 120 lots are BOBS Eligible, 54 are nominated to the Magic Millions Race Series, 12 are nominated for the Golden Slipper, 6 for the Blue Diamond Stakes and 33 lots are QTIS Fully Paid. Some 34 lots are Super VOBIS Nominated while another five are VOBIS Gold Nominated.

Prospective Singapore buyers will be inspecting the 205 lots eligible for bonuses during the Singapore Golden Horseshoe 2YO Series - a great pointer considering the three placegetters from this year's race were all purchased from last year's Gold Coast 2YOs in Training Sale.

Youngsters will breeze at one of four sessions across three states in the lead up to the auction giving prospective buyers a great chance to see each lot gallop on a similar surface.

All breeze-up sessions will be streamed live via the Magic Millions website and all completed breeze footage will be online from 20 September.

BREEZE-UP DATES, VENUES & SALE DETAILS

WARWICK FARM, NSW
Thursday 13 September commencing 10am

SEYMOUR RACING CLUB, VIC
Friday 14 September commencing 9am

GOLD COAST TURF CLUB, QLD
Monday 17 September commencing 9.30am

GOLD COAST TURF CLUB, QLD
Monday 8 October commencing 9.30am

GOLD COAST SALES COMPLEX, QLD
Inspection Days – Sunday 7 October & Monday 8 October commencing 9am
Sale Day– Tuesday 9October commencing 11am
